Overview

UX resource needed for Process Reimagination / TRM Workstream. This role involves designing intuitive, user-centric digital experiences across web and enterprise applications, supporting the ongoing re-imagination of the technology risk management framework and related processes. The candidate will collaborate with multiple teams to deliver high-quality UI designs aligned with enterprise standards.

Key Responsibilities
  • Strong experience in designing intuitive, user-centric digital experiences across web and enterprise applications.
  • Proven ability to translate complex business and technical requirements into clear, usable designs.
  • Hands-on expertise in Figma (PNCs primary design platform) is required.
  • Experience with other UX tools such as Adobe XD, Sketch, or InVision is a plus.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ively within shared design systems and component libraries.
  • Proficient in creating low- and high-fidelity wireframes, interactive prototypes, and mockups.
  • Demonstrated ability to iterate designs quickly based on stakeholder and user feedback.
  • Working knowledge of HTML, CSS, and basic front-end principles to ensure design feasibility and smoother handoff to engineering teams.
  • Ability to collaborate closely with developers to align on implementation constraints.
  • Strong stakeholder engagement skills, with the ability to present design concepts clearly to product owners, engineering teams, and leadership.
  • Experience working in Agile environments, participating in sprint planning and iterative delivery.
  • Familiarity with accessibility standards (WCAG) and designing for inclusive user experiences.
  • Awareness of regulatory and risk considerations in enterprise environments is a plus.
  • A strong portfolio demonstrating end-to-end UX process, from research and ideation to wireframes, prototypes, and final UI designs.
